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your property and assess the damage. We’ll find out the extent of the leak and the amount of water present. This information will help us create a customized plan to get your home dry and safe. You can count on us to be thorough and detailed in our assessment.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ract the water from your property. This may involve the use of truck-mounted pumps or portable extraction units. You can trust that our team will do everything possible to reduce the amount of time spent on this process.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will focus on drying and dehumidifying your property. This may involve the use of specialized drying equipment, such as desiccant dehumidifiers or air scrubbers. You can rely on our team to get your home dry and safe.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
Our team will use specialized equipment and cleaning solutions to sanitize and disinfect your property. This will help prevent the growth of mold and mildew, which can cause serious health problems. You can trust that our team will take every precaution to ensure your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Repair
Once the drying and sanitizing process is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is safe and dry. Warning Signs You Need Water Heater Leak Water Removal
Beware of these warning signs that show you need water heater leak water removal services: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of a water heater leak. If you notice musty smells in your home, it’s essential to investigate further. Don’t ignore these odors, as they can be a sign of a more significant problem.
Water Stains on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a water heater leak. If you notice these stains, it’s crucial to take action quickly to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of a water heater leak. If you notice these issues,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the cause.
Water Leaks Under Sink or Near Water Heater
Water leaks under your sink or near your water heater can be a sign of a more significant problem. Don’t ignore these leaks, as they can cause extensive damage to your property.
Visible Water Damage or Puddles
Visible water damage or puddles can be a sign of a water heater leak. If you notice these issues, it’s crucial to take action quickly to prevent further damage.
Increased Water Bills
Increased water bills can be a sign of a water heater leak. If you notice a significant spike in your water bills,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the cause.
